When is the best time of year to stay in a hostel in Saku?
Good weather's definitely a plus when you're experiencing new places, so here's a little information that may be helpful: The hottest months are usually August and July with an average temp of 69°F, while the coldest months are January and February with an average of 32°F. The rainiest months in Saku are July, August, September, and June, with each month seeing an average of 10 inches of rainfall.
What is there to see and do in Saku?
Generally, Saku is known for its monuments, skiing, and parks. Get out into nature with places like Komaba Park, Yatsugatake-Chushinkogen Quasi-National Park, and Myogi-Arafune-Sakukogen Quasi-National Park. Cultural attractions include Saku Museum of Modern Art, Hiroshi Senju Museum, and Shinshu International Music Village. Locals like to shop at Harnile Terrace and Karuizawa Prince Shopping Plaza.
